Mayers Fine Food Donates 131 Jersey Shirts to Gordon Heights Football Club
November 4th, 2025
The Gordon Heights Football Club is a vital anchor for youth in the Olongapo area. The team is made up of 74 determined athletes (ages 6 to 19), many of whom come from families where even basic school expenses are a major challenge. For these players, football is more than a sport—it's a path to a better future, a lesson in discipline, and a necessary escape.
One of the club's dedicated coaches is Raymond Sumido. He is an alumnus of the La Rose Noire Foundation scholarship program, having been a scholar from Batch 2 in 2017. He has been coaching football for 11 years. He was inspired to coach because he was also a football player and genuinely enjoys mentoring players like his former self.
The team's dedication is intense. They practice 1-2 days a week for 4 hours each session, totaling 32 hours weekly. Their commitment is clear, despite their worn-out grass field and dirt patch. Due to limited resources, the team has been sharing outdated equipment, and their uniforms were often faded and mismatched.
That struggle changes today, thanks to the immense generosity of Mayers Fine Food. On November 4, 2025, the La Rose Noire Foundation delivered 131 high-quality football jerseys at Gordon College. This donation does more than give the team a professional look; it validates their hard work and tells them, clearly, that their community sees and supports their dedication.
In their new gear, the Gordon Heights Football Club is ready to face the new season, fueled not just by their talent but by the belief a generous partner has placed in them.
